Halifax Town travel to the Victoria Stadium to face Northwich Victoria in the Conference National. Kickoff is 3pm.

The match will be the first visit to Northwich's new ground after playing at Drill Field and Witton Albion's ground in recent years.

Chris Wilder will be looking for a reaction from his players as they aim to put a run of results together after going out of the FA Cup last weekend with a 1-0 defeat at the hands of fellow Conference side Burton Albion.

The Town manager was boosted in midweek that long absentees Steve Haslam and Gus Uhlenbeek played 30 minutes in the 72 home win over Tadcaster Albion in the West Riding County Cup and is not ruling out that the duo may be in the squad for today's game.

Mark Roberts and Tom Matthews are both available again after being cup-tied in midweek while Lewis Killeen has shaked off a calf injury.

Shane Smeltz and Chris Senior will be hoping for a nod from Chris Wilder to play against Northwich after the pair got five goals between them on Tuesday night.

Northwich manager Steve Burr will miss Jonny Allan up front who is injured.
